What is the Commercial Ceiling Mount Passive Infrared Occupancy Sensor?

The Commercial Ceiling Mount Passive Infrared Occupancy Sensor is designed to enhance energy efficiency in various commercial settings. This sensor utilizes advanced Instinct Technology, which enables precise detection of occupancy by measuring infrared light levels emitted by objects in its coverage zone. Ensuring compliance with California Title 24 and other critical standards, this passive infrared sensor provides a smart solution for effective lighting and energy management.

Purpose and Benefits of the Commercial Ceiling Mount Passive Infrared Occupancy Sensor

Occupancy sensors serve to significantly enhance energy savings and improve lighting control in environments such as offices, conference rooms, and hallways. Their ability to detect motion ensures that lights are activated only when needed, leading to reduced energy consumption.
